Adjustable attenuators are devices used to control and reduce signal levels in fiber optic or RF systems while maintaining signal integrity. Low-loss designs minimize insertion loss and preserve signal quality, which is critical in high-performance networks and CATV systems . These attenuators are available in fixed, step-wise variable, and continuously variable types, allowing precise control over attenuation levels from 1dB to 30dB .
